The Global Dairy Ingredients market accounted for $49.59 billion in 2018 and is expected to reach $103.33 billion by 2027 growing at a CAGR of 8.5% during the forecast period.

Some of the key factors influencing the market growth include increasing consumption of convenience food, rise in health consciousness, multifunctionality of dairy ingredients and an increase in R&D activates related to innovative solutions using dairy ingredients. However, health risks associated with whey protein is restricting market growth.

On the basis of form, the dry form of all types of dairy ingredients is preferred by food manufacturers, owing to the ease in transportation in comparison to the liquid form. Even the cold storage cost for the dry form is lesser, which further reduces the final cost of the product. Dried format of dairy ingredients also has a longer shelf life and is easy to handle, thereby increasing the demand for dry ingredients among the manufacturers.

By Geography, The Asia Pacific region is expected to have considerable market growth during the forecast period; due to the rise in population and inclination toward the healthy lifestyle among the people in the Asia Pacific has created the demand for functional and fortified foods in the region. Also, development in the economies and increase in disposable income has led the consumers to invest in health-related products and services. These factors have been driving the dairy ingredients market in the region.
